- a non-urethane thickener is disclosed in U.S. patent 3,770,684 which teaches latex compositions containing from about 0.1% to about 3.0% of a compound of the general formula R-X- (water soluble polyether) -X-R' wherein R and R' are water insoluble hydrocarbon residues; X is a connecting linkage selected from the group consisting of an ether linkage, an ester linkage, an amide linkage, an imino linkage, a urethane linkage, an sulfide linkage, or a siloxane linkage.
- R-X- (water soluble polyether) -X-R' wherein R and R' are water insoluble hydrocarbon residues
- X is a connecting linkage selected from the group consisting of an ether linkage, an ester linkage, an amide linkage, an imino linkage, a urethane linkage, an sulfide linkage, or a siloxane linkage.
- patent 3,770,684 also teaches that the preferred water soluble polyether is a polyethylene oxide polymer having a molecular weight of from 3,000 to 35,000 or an ethylene oxide-propylene oxide copolymer having a molecular weight of from 3,000 to 35,000.
